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Thai Beef Salad Deliciousness

Fresh and Zesty Thai Beef Salad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.5 from 136 reviews

Experience the vibrant flavors of Thailand with this refreshing Thai beef salad, combining tender marinated beef and crisp vegetables in a zesty dressing.

  • Total Time: 20 minutes
  • Yield: Serves 4

Ingredients

Scale
  • 1 pound beef sirloin, thinly sliced
  • 1 cup fresh cilantro leaves, chopped
  • 1 cup cherry tomatoes, halved
  • 1 cucumber, sliced
  • 1 small red onion, thinly sliced
  • Juice of 2 limes (about 4 tablespoons)
  • 3 tablespoons low-sodium soy sauce
  • 1 tablespoon fish sauce
  • 1 tablespoon brown sugar
  • ½ teaspoon chili flakes (optional)

Instructions

  1. In a bowl, whisk together soy sauce, fish sauce, lime juice, brown sugar, and chili flakes (if using) to create the marinade.
  2. Add the sliced sirloin to the marinade and let it sit for at least 30 minutes.
  3. Heat a skillet over medium-high heat and add a touch of oil. Cook the marinated beef for about 3-4 minutes until browned and cooked through.
  4. While the beef is cooking, chop the cucumber, cherry tomatoes, and red onion into bite-sized pieces.
  5. In a large bowl, combine the cooked beef with chopped veggies and cilantro. Drizzle with any remaining marinade and toss gently to combine. Serve immediately on chilled plates.

Notes

  • Use fresh herbs like mint alongside cilantro for added flavor.
  •  For a vegetarian version, substitute beef with grilled chicken or tofu. Adding fruits like mango can provide a delightful twist.
  • Author: Sophie
  • Prep Time: 10 minutes
  • Cook Time: 10 minutes
  • Category: Main
  • Method: Cooking
  • Cuisine: Thai

Nutrition

  • Serving Size: 1 cup (200g)
  • Calories: 280
  • Sugar: 6g
  • Sodium: 660mg
  • Fat: 12g
  • Saturated Fat: 4g
  • Unsaturated Fat: 7g
  • Trans Fat: 0g
  • Carbohydrates: 19g
  • Fiber: 3g
  • Protein: 24g
  • Cholesterol: 70mg